ramou / ChessMod

Adding Pippin Barr's Chesses to minecraft.
MIT License
3 stars 3 forks source link

Make a Chess Savant villager #57

Open ramou opened 4 years ago

ramou commented 4 years ago

I want them to use the chessboard as their item, probably a Gold Chessboard. They'll play one side on any board in the range of their main chessboard. They'll criticize a player if they play poorly, or give advice if they seem to be taking too long in the area. If a player plays the Savant's side, they'll whack the player, and yell at them and may reset the board. When chess pieces can be collected, they'll trade for pieces.

Players can improve the qualities of trades not through trading, but through playing well against the Savant (making good moves, not cheating, not taking too long). I like how this creates a social enforcement of the rules vs. a technical one.

I'm tempted to allow the savant to troll you through bound boards.

BaccarWozat commented 4 years ago

Medieval chess players have traditionally been rather poor players compared with the 20th century. As MC has a semi-medieval theme, perhaps the villagers could have a very simple AI. This would keep the game from lagging any more than necessary.

ramou commented 4 years ago

Chess AI is not sufficiently complex to create a noticeable impact on performance. That said, I do want a level that'll be enjoyable to most.

On Wed, Jul 22, 2020 at 2:02 AM Baccar Wozat notifications@github.com wrote:

Medieval chess players have traditionally been rather poor players compared with the 20th century. As MC has a semi-medieval theme, perhaps the villagers could have a very simple AI. This would keep the game from lagging any more than necessary.

— You are receiving this because you authored the thread. Reply to this email directly, view it on GitHub https://github.com/ramou/ChessMod/issues/57#issuecomment-662259692, or unsubscribe https://github.com/notifications/unsubscribe-auth/AAN2OQFRYKWRD76OH5XBORDR4Z6GRANCNFSM4NHAHCHQ .

-- Stuart Thiel, P. Eng.